Other notes: This tournament is woefully incomplete. The first round jumps to the semifinals in the newspaper records and it is unknown what happened to several of these schools.

This was the 12th annual tournament hosted by Georgia State, now known as Savannah State. They were the nearest thing to an actual state champion, but other areas of the state still held on their tournaments, such as the Big Seven (which evolved into the GIA's Class AA), the SGAA and the Northwest Georgia Interscholastic Basketball Tournament.

* The Carver Highs are from Richmond Hill and Douglas, but it is unknown which is which.
